库高性能运行 Oracle数据库一个月高性能运行记录(oracle一个月的数据)

库高性能运行 Oracle数据库:一个月高性能运行记录

在如今这个数据驱动的时代,运行效率和数据稳定性对于企业来说都是至关重要的。作为数据存储的重要平台之一,Oracle数据库一直以来受到了广泛的应用和关注。要想让Oracle数据库实现高性能运行,需要综合考虑各种因素,从硬件设备、网络配置、数据库优化等多个方面入手。针对一家中型企业,我们针对其Oracle数据库的高性能运行进行了一个月的记录,并分享以下优化方案。

一、硬件优化

硬件设备是Oracle数据库高性能运行的重要基础。我们对企业现有服务器进行了全面升级,以更好地支持数据库的运行和管理。将原先的机械硬盘更换为固态硬盘,提升了IO性能。同时,为了保证系统的稳定,我们采用了双路主板和双电源供电,避免电源单点故障。

二、网络优化

网络的连接速度、带宽和延迟等影响着数据库的传输速度和效率。为了确保网络畅通,我们对企业的网络设备进行了优化。根据服务器的位置、网络连接端口和连接质量等因素,配置了合理的网络参数,将延迟减少到最小限度。此外,我们还针对数据库的常规运行情况,优化了网络负载均衡和数据传输策略等。

三、数据库优化

数据库优化对于高性能运行至关重要。在Oracle数据库的架构和设计上,我们关闭了不必要的功能和服务,避免资源浪费,提升性能;我们针对企业的实际业务需求,优化了数据库的读写性能。主要包括以下方面:

1. SQL语言优化

通过分析企业数据库中的SQL语句,我们查找了其慢查询和死锁等问题,并对其进行了优化。对于大数据表,我们采用了分区表的方式,将表空间进行了分布式存储,提高了运行效率。并调整好 Query Cache 等参数。

2. 索引优化

索引是优化数据库性能的重要手段之一。我们对企业数据库中的索引进行了全面的分析,并做出了调整。通过加强索引设计和优化,降低系统的IO开销,提高了数据检索和响应速度。

3. 内存优化

服务器内存的分配管理也是数据库运行效率的关键。我们调整了企业数据库中的内存使用策略。通过配置适量的内存Buffer,有效地降低了统计等数据库操作的开销。

总结:通过以上硬件、网络和数据库优化措施,我们实现了Oracle数据库的高性能运行。测试结果显示,数据库运行速度大幅提升,同时数据传输更为稳定,系统错误率也得到了很大程度的降低。这些优化手段都是基础的应用,在具体实践应用中需要根据情况灵活调整。希望这些优化方案对大家在数据库运行方面有所启示。


数据运维技术 » 库高性能运行 Oracle数据库一个月高性能运行记录(oracle一个月的数据)